We modify our aircraft order book
We have modified our aircraft order book, converting an order to Boeing for 65 737-700s into four 737-800s, to be delivered in the second half of 2017, and the remaining aircraft will be converted into larger 737MAXs for delivery in the future.
“This change will help us to significantly reduce our near-term capital expenditures and allow us to take larger, more technologically advanced and fuel-efficient aircraft in the future,” said Fleet VP Ron Baur. “We’re looking closely at our options in both the new and used aircraft market to ensure that we are making the right investments for our customers and for our company.”
